Register List Panes
You can monitor the current values of the registers in a continuous area (register map) on any of
the Register List 1, 2, and 3 Panes. Realtime monitoring is possible if the Machine Controller is
connected. You can edit the values.

•
If you use a project link connection, the data in the Machine Controller is accessed. When the
register map is displayed, the displayed results do not always match the project file of the
linked project.
If you display the register map when using a project link connection, first always transfer the
data to the project file by reading the data from the Machine Controller.
•
The register list can display S, I, O, M, C , D, and G registers. However, C registers are read-
only. They can be read but not written.
